[阅读: 365] 2005-06-07 02:50:08
>先问问,什么叫“类设计信息”?我还没听说过这种说法。
“类设计信息”就是指一个类有哪些属性、方法,属性的缺省值等等。。。
它们是设计编写一个类时,就有的
就像dfm文件或编译进EXE的资源
>另外,什么叫“即时属性”?如果有即时属性,那不即时的属性是什么?
对象的即时信息,就是在运行中,保存前的瞬间,对象的各个属性的实际数值
“即时”只是为了强调运行中,相对设计时类属性的缺省值而言
这些显然不会与dfm文件或编译进EXE的资源内容完全相同的,因为运行中会改变一部分的
>为什么就断定这种变换就是“生硬”的?为什么就断定“性能效率的降低倒也是可以理解的了”?
因为对于应用来讲,并不是对象的所有的属性都需要保存的,
具体哪些需要保存哪些不必保存,只有了解系统的开发者自己才最清楚
而自动化的保存,应该只是死板生硬地保存所有属性的数据,
这样肯定比开发者自己选择性的保存要低效了